The American Idol audition room fell silent as a familiar figure walked in; worn jeans, nervous smile and that unmistakable Oklahoma twang. Carrie Underwood; the show’s most successful alum; stood before the judges 20 years after her original audition. But this wasn’t a walk down memory lane; it was a masterclass in how a champion returns to the arena that made her.
This wasn’t nostalgia; it was a vocal thunderclap. Carrie chose Hallelujah (her original 2005 audition song), but now with two decades of polish and power. Watch how she toys with the judges at 0:45, feigning nervousness before unleashing a glory note at 2:15 that left Katy Perry mouthing “Oh my GOD” to Luke Bryan.
